在编程的世界里,有时我们需要对数据进行一些有趣的处理,比如将一个数组中的值按逆序重新存放。这种操作不仅能帮助我们更好地理解数组的操作方法,还能提升我们在实际项目中处理数据的能力。🌈
假设我们有一个数组,其中的元素顺序为 8, 6, 4, 2, 0。我们的目标是将这个数组的元素逆序排列,变成 0, 2, 4, 6, 8。这看起来可能有点复杂,但实际上只需要几行简单的代码就能实现。🚀
下面是一个简单的C语言示例,展示如何实现这一功能:
```c
include
int main() {
int arr[] = {8, 6, 4, 2, 0};
int n = sizeof(arr)/sizeof(arr[0]);
for (int i=0; i int temp = arr[i]; arr[i] = arr[n-i-1]; arr[n-i-1] = temp; } printf("逆序后的数组:"); for(int i=0; i printf("%d ", arr[i]); return 0; } ``` 通过这段代码,我们可以轻松地实现数组的逆序排列。这不仅是一个有趣的小练习,也是学习数据结构和算法的一个好机会。🎉 掌握这样的技能,你将能在编程领域走得更远!🚀